Description
Transactional Analysis Coaching: A Practical Guide to Coaching Competencies This book distils the essence of developmental Transactional Analysis (TA) frameworks, making them easily grasped and applicable in coaching and developmental conversations. Karen Pratt offers clear outlines of TA frameworks, illustrating their application through coaching conversations, and highlights key concepts to support professional development. A Transactional Analysis approach guides coaches in their listening and questioning, providing a powerful tool for understanding human beings and their place in the world. This awareness is crucial for professionals and clients in meaningful partnerships for development. This book is essential reading for professionals working in present-centered contracts for change, including coaches, trainers, facilitators, and managers, who seek to understand how Transactional Analysis can impact their development.
